The Allstate Company Home Insurance and Mildew Damage

Understanding how Allstate Insurance handles mildew damage claims is vital for property owners . Typically, standard home insurance plans often don't cover damage resulting from mildew growth, especially if it’s a result of lack of maintenance or a prior leak that wasn’t repaired. However, Allstate Insurance might provide assistance if the fungus damage is a sudden consequence of a protected risk like a plumbing failure or a storm . Therefore, carefully reviewing your contract and submitting a detailed claim with Allstate are necessary steps in determining potential reimbursement . Weigh speaking with an the Allstate Company agent for explanation regarding your specific case.

Mold Removal Expenses

Dealing with mold presence in your property can be a stressful experience, and understanding the ensuing removal expenses is crucial, particularly when filing a claim with the insurance provider like Allstate. Usually, mold remediation can range from a few hundred dollars for a small, localized area to several thousand, homeowners insurance claim for water damage or even tens of thousands, for significant infestations. Details influencing the overall price involve the area of the damage, the type of mold , the amount of moisture that caused it, and the essential repairs to damaged building materials . If you notice fungus, document everything with images and obtain professional evaluation immediately. Concerning Allstate claims, insurance for mold remediation is often restricted and requires proof of a covered peril , such as a burst pipe or a roof leak . It's best to review your contract carefully and speak with Allstate directly to clarify a specific protection and claim procedure .

Common Mold Issues and Solutions

Several properties experience mildew concerns, frequently due to too much moisture . Frequent areas affected include bathrooms , cellars , and food prep zones. Symptoms may include a musty smell , noticeable patches of black growth , and blemishes on materials. Addressing these challenges demands finding the source of the moisture and using effective steps. These could include fixing seepage, improving ventilation , and applying a mildew remover . Professional help can be recommended for widespread infestations .
